ServiceController.Continue Metod

Definition

Fortsätter en tjänst när den har pausats.

public:
 void Continue();
public void Continue();
member this.Continue : unit -> unit
Public Sub Continue ()

Undantag

Ett fel uppstod vid åtkomst till ett system-API.

Det gick inte att hitta tjänsten.

Exempel

I följande exempel visas hur metoden används Continue för att fortsätta med en pausad tjänst. Det här exemplet är en del av ett större exempel som tillhandahålls ServiceController för klassen.

sc.Continue();
while (sc.Status == ServiceControllerStatus.Paused)
{
    Thread.Sleep(1000);
    sc.Refresh();
}
Console.WriteLine("Status = " + sc.Status);
sc.Continue()
While sc.Status = ServiceControllerStatus.Paused
    Thread.Sleep(1000)
    sc.Refresh()
End While
Console.WriteLine("Status = " + sc.Status.ToString())

Kommentarer

När du anropar Continue för en tjänst ändras dess status först till ContinuePending och när metoden returneras ändras den Continue till Running.

Du kan inte anropa Continue tjänsten förrän tjänstkontrollantens status är Paused.

Gäller för

Se även